Beefsteak or vine-ripened tomatoes work especially well for this salad. Choose ripe, flavorful tomatoes for the best result.
Peeling the tomatoes is optional, but it gives the salad a softer, more delicate texture.
Rubbing the sliced red onion with a small amount of salt softens its texture and mellows its sharp flavor. There’s no need to rinse it afterward.
Pomegranate molasses varies in sweetness and tartness by brand, so adjust the amount to taste.
Make it yours
Swap the basil for fresh parsley or mint.
Add diced cucumber for extra crunch.
Sprinkle with crumbled feta before serving.
Add more crushed red pepper for extra heat.
Use a little extra sumac for a brighter, tangier flavor.
At the table
Serve alongside grilled chicken, steak, kebabs, meatballs, or fish. It’s also delicious with warm pita or crusty bread to soak up the tomato juices and pomegranate molasses dressing.
